7) The coordinates of the vertices of a polygon are (-4,-1), 1-2, -3), (1, 3), (1, 1), (3, 2).Find the perimeter of the polygon to the nearest 10th.Show all of your work including the length of each side of the polygon. (1.5 points)

\begin{gathered} \text{The distance betw}een\text{ two vertioces is,} \\ d=\sqrt[]{(x_2-x_1)^2+(y_2-y_1)^2} \\ So\text{ the distance betwen (}-4,-1)\text{ and (}-2,-3) \\ d_1=\sqrt[]{(-2+4)^2+(-3+1)^2}=\sqrt[]{2^2+2^2}=2.828 \\ So\text{ the distance betwen (}-2,-3)\text{ and (1},-3) \\ d_2=\sqrt[]{(1+2)^2+(-3+3)^2}=\sqrt[]{3^2+0^2}=3 \\ So\text{ the distance betwen (1},-3)\text{ and (1},1) \\ d_3=\sqrt[]{(1-1)^2+(1+3)^2}=\sqrt[]{0^2+4^2}=4 \\ So\text{ the distance betwen (1},1)\text{ and (-3},2) \\ d_4=\sqrt[]{(-3-1)^2+(2-1)^2}=\sqrt[]{(-4)^2+1^2}=4.123 \\ So\text{ the distance betwen (-3},2)\text{ and }(-4,-1) \\ d_5=\sqrt[]{(-4+_{}3)^2+(-1-2)^2}=\sqrt[]{(1)^2+(-3)^2}=3.16 \\ \text{Perimeter}\Rightarrow d_1+d_2+d_3+d_4+d_5 \\ \text{perimeter}=2.828+3+4+4.123+3.16 \\ \text{perimeter}=17.11 \end{gathered}
